FIDELIS

About the project

The European Open Science Cloud (EOSC) aims to develop a web of FAIR (Findable, Accessible, Interoperable, Reusable) data and services for science in Europe. The FIDELIS project will enhance the sustainability of EOSC, by establishing a network of healthy, vibrant and self-sustaining trustworthy digital repositories (TDRs).

Within its three-year lifetime, the FIDELIS project will establish and operate a European network of TDRs, fostering their harmonisation and interoperability across repositories. It will provide a framework to support repositories in becoming and remaining trustworthy and FAIR-enabling over time. FIDELIS will also contribute to the upskilling of repositories and expansion of the TDR network, by offering a training series and financial support programme.

Partners

Led by CSC – IT Center for Science, the FIDELIS consortium is composed of 24 organisations from across Europe that cover generic digital repositories at national level, as well discipline-specific repositories from the Social Sciences and Humanities, Biomedical Sciences, Environmental Sciences and Physical Sciences.

Project duration

The project is due to run from January 2025 to December 2027.

UK Data Service contribution

The UK Data Service’s participation in the project is centred around building a common understanding of TDRs, as well as developing a harmonised matrix of repository capabilities and characteristics.
